Material Overview
Bianco Artemis Quartz is a neutral colored quartz slab with a consistent pattern of charcoal gray flecks and small veins. Kitchen countertops made from Bianco Artemis would bring a nice warmth to your space. Quartz is a very durable and low maintenance material.

About Bianco Artemis Quartz
Unique Characteristics
Bianco Artemis quartz features a distinctive pattern of light, elegant toneswith mineral veining that creates a one-of-a-kind appearance in every slab. The stone`'s crystalline structure reflects light beautifully, giving surfaces a luxurious depth and dimension.
Durability & Maintenance
As a natural quartz, Bianco Artemis offers exceptional durability with a hardness rating of 6-7 on the Mohs scale. It`'s resistant to heat, scratches, and stains when properly sealed. For daily maintenance, simply wipe with a soft cloth and pH-neutral cleaner. Resealing is recommended every 1-2 years to maintain its protective barrier.
Design Applications
This versatile quartz works beautifully in both traditional and contemporary settings. Its light coloring pairs exceptionally well with dark woods and bold fixtures. Popular applications include kitchen countertops, bathroom vanities, fireplace surrounds, and commercial reception areas. For a dramatic effect, consider using it as a statement kitchen island or as full-height backsplash.
